It is possible to talk to an Psychiatrist if you're having mental health issues. Psychiatrists are medically trained doctors who specialise in the assessment, identification, treatment and prevention of mental illnesses.
During your appointment, the psychiatrist will assess the difficulties you are facing and the ways in which they have developed over the past. They will then create an individual treatment plan that is likely to include medication and psychotherapy.

During an initial consultation, a Psychiatrist will examine your symptoms and the impact they're having on your life. They will ask about your family history and any other issues that could be or are affecting you. They will then suggest an appropriate treatment plan, which could include medication or psychotherapy.
A Psychiatrist can prescribe medication as part of your treatment, and will also recommend you to other NHS or private mental health professionals for therapy. They may also suggest lifestyle changes such as better eating habits or more exercise.
